On-Premise or Cloud: A Concise Guide to Decision-Making
A common dilemma in infrastructure planning is whether to deploy machines on-premise or leverage the cloud. The optimal choice extends beyond simple cost comparisons; it hinges on several critical factors, including usage frequency, user demographics, data residency requirements, and the anticipated duration of needs.
Usage Frequency
Evaluate the actual runtime of the machines. If you require continuous, daily availability, investing in owned hardware often proves more beneficial over the long term due to its persistent nature. Conversely, for intermittent needs, a cloud desktop solution offers the agility to procure resources only when required.
A machine utilized sporadically, perhaps just a few days a month, warrants a different strategic approach compared to one supporting daily workloads. Focus on your current actual usage patterns rather than speculative future capacity needs.
User Volume and Access Patterns
For a single user, a cloud desktop provides a streamlined method to access necessary resources without the overhead of provisioning physical hardware. In a team environment, the key considerations shift to the number of users requiring access and whether simultaneous usage is necessary.
Teams with consistent, high-intensity usage may find strong justification for owning dedicated hardware. In contrast, teams experiencing fluctuating workloads often benefit from the scalability and flexibility offered by cloud desktops.
Data Residency and Compliance
Assess where your data is permitted to reside. If internal policies, regulatory standards, customer mandates, or the sensitive nature of the work necessitates that data remains within your own network, on-premise hardware is likely the superior option.
Should your data be eligible for processing outside your physical facility, cloud desktops offer greater operational flexibility. This model allows for remote access to computing resources without the requirement of maintaining physical hardware on-site.
IT Staffing and Maintenance Capability
On-premise infrastructure demands ongoing stewardship, encompassing deployment, updates, troubleshooting, monitoring, and hardware replacement. If your organization already possesses IT staff managing existing infrastructure, integrating an on-premise machine may align seamlessly with your current setup.
In the absence of dedicated IT personnel, consider the implications for maintenance responsibilities. Owning hardware does not inherently mandate self-managed upkeep. A managed on-premise solution can assume these operational tasks while keeping the hardware within your environment.
Specific Hardware Requirements
Certain workloads impose specific technical constraints that are difficult to alter dynamically. You may require particular CPU architectures, GPU models, specific RAM quantities, storage configurations, or unique physical form factors.
When these specifications are critical, custom on-premise hardware provides granular control over the system. However, if the primary need is simply a defined level of CPU or GPU capacity, a cloud desktop may suffice.
This consideration extends beyond GPU-centric tasks. While machine learning, rendering, and video production often depend on specific GPU capabilities, builds, CI/CD pipelines, development, and data processing workloads typically rely more heavily on CPU performance, memory, and storage throughput.
Project Duration
Consider the expected lifespan of the requirement. For projects spanning a few weeks or months, renting a cloud desktop is often practical, as resources can be released immediately upon project completion.
For workloads intended to run for several years, purchasing hardware becomes a more attractive option. Although the initial outlay is higher, the machine remains an asset available for future endeavors.
A hybrid approach is also viable. You can initiate a project in the cloud to validate the workload and define requirements. Once the needs stabilize, you can reassess whether transitioning to owned hardware is the more logical step.
